What Does It Mean When Someone Says Give Me 5

The phrase "Give me 5" is commonly used in various contexts, each with its own nuance. At its core, it is an informal request that often involves a quick gesture or action, but the specific meaning can vary based on the situation. Let's explore the different interpretations and common usages of this phrase to better understand what someone might be referring to when they say it.


Common Interpretations of "Give Me 5"

  • High Five: The most common and recognizable usage of "Give me 5" is a request for a high five. This is a celebratory gesture where two people slap their open palms together, often to express excitement, congratulations, or camaraderie.
  • Fist Bump or Handshake: In some cases, especially among friends or colleagues, "Give me 5" might be an informal way of asking for a fist bump or handshake as a greeting or sign of agreement.
  • Request for a Short Break or Pause: Occasionally, someone might use "Give me 5" to ask for a brief pause or a quick moment to gather their thoughts, though this usage is less common.
  • Instructing to Wait or Hold On: In certain contexts, especially in a busy environment, it could mean "Hold on for a moment" or "Give me a little time."

Understanding the Context

To accurately interpret what someone means when they say "Give me 5," it's essential to pay attention to the context of the conversation or situation. Here are some factors to consider:

  • Facial Expressions and Body Language: A smile and raised hand are typical indicators that a high five or fist bump is being requested.
  • Tone of Voice: An enthusiastic tone usually signals celebration or camaraderie, whereas a hurried or serious tone might indicate a different meaning.
  • Environment: Among friends at a sports game or celebration, "Give me 5" likely refers to a high five. In a professional setting, it might be less common unless used informally.
  • Relationship Between Speakers: Close friends or teammates are more likely to exchange high fives or fist bumps, whereas acquaintances may not.

Variations and Related Phrases

The phrase "Give me 5" is part of a family of colloquial expressions that involve gestures or quick interactions. Some related phrases include:

  • High Five: The classic gesture of slapping palms together, often accompanied by "Give me five" or "High five."
  • Fist Bump: A more casual, less open-handed gesture, often used as a greeting or celebration.
  • Handshake: A formal or informal grip of hands, sometimes used in professional settings.
  • Thumbs Up: A gesture of approval or encouragement, sometimes exchanged with words like "Give me five."
